In this paper, a novel system-on-chip (SoC) based software defined radio (SDR) platform is presented. This platform addresses the challenges of software defined processing and rapid prototyping in the micro- and millimeter wave frequency region. After presenting the mentioned challenges and system requirements as well as an overview of the SDR platform, the interface between the processing system and the programmable logic is discussed in detail. Application references for ultra-high data rate 60 GHz communication systems, 120 GHz pseudo-noise MIMO radar as well as high resolution ranging and localization systems are given.
